Understanding Thin Walls

Thin walls can be a challenge in interior design, as they may not provide enough space for traditional lighting fixtures or may not be able to hold heavy loads. However, there are ways to work with thin walls to create a stunning space.

  1. Opt for slim lighting fixtures: When working with thin walls, it's essential to choose lighting fixtures that are slim and compact. This can include recessed lighting, track lighting, or slim profile light bars.
  2. Use wall-mounted lighting: Wall-mounted lighting fixtures can be a great option for thin walls. They can provide task lighting, ambient lighting, or accent lighting while keeping the floor and surfaces clear.
  3. Select light-colored finishes: Light-colored finishes on walls and trim can help make the space feel larger and more airy. This can also help reflect light and make the space feel brighter.

Understanding Lighting Design

Lighting design is a critical aspect of interior design. It can greatly impact the ambiance, functionality, and aesthetic of a room.

  1. Layered lighting: Layered lighting involves using a combination of light sources to create a visually appealing and functional space. This can include ambient lighting, task lighting, and accent lighting.
  2. Types of lighting: There are several types of lighting, including:
    • Ambient lighting: Provides overall lighting to the space.
    • Task lighting: Provides focused lighting for specific tasks, such as reading or cooking.
    • Accent lighting: Highlights specific features or objects in the space.
  3. Lighting controls: Lighting controls, such as dimmers and smart lighting systems, can help you adjust the lighting levels and ambiance in the space.
